1 May 1996 Investigation of a passive Q-switched, externally controlled, quasicontinuous or continuous pumped Nd:YAG laser
Traian Dascalu, Nicolaie A. Pavel, Voicu Lupei, Gerd Philipps, Thomas Beck, Horst Weber
Author Affiliations +
A new method for improvement of laser pulse characteristics in a Nd:YAG passive Q-switch laser is presented. The method is based on the external controlled small-signal transmissivity of a passive Q-switch crystal. Cr4+:YAG and LiF:F-2 2 crystals are investigated. A high flexibility in choosing laser pulse parameters is obtained.
